14:22 — Grainline telemetry gateway resumed accepting tractor heartbeats after the queue-drain patch deployed to the Ostbridge cluster. Backlogged sensor frames replayed without loss; two duplicate-event alerts were false positives. Customers should see fleet dashboards current within ten minutes. The hotfix deployment is identified by the token below.

build token for fawef-tawip: htk14_e61e571215dd6c

Handover for the sync: I finished vendoring the Quillmont font family into the Brightfold repo, so we no longer pull from the upstream CDN at build time. Licenses are checked in next to the binaries, and the checksum script runs in CI. One gotcha — the italic weights are subsetted, so new glyphs need a re-vendor. Steps, license notes, and the subsetting tool are documented here:

runbook for yahop-hawif: https://confluence.zemvarlabs.internal/pages/pages/browse/c89f8afc

During onboarding you'll hear about the Wrenhollow cron drift incident: scheduled jobs on the batch tier slipped by up to eleven minutes due to an unsynchronized clock source on two hosts. The fix and the monitoring we added are relevant to your review of our time-integrity controls. The full investigation timeline is documented on the page below.

operations page: https://superset.kelvicorp.example/pipeline/run/display/view/9edfe8e23ee3f5ff